Eleven

by Baby Rainbow   Jul 5, 2014


Eleven years have shot past my eyes,
grazing my grieving heart.

Time seems to pass so quickly,
yet pain seems not to ease at all.

Heartaches filled with memories which
keep you alive, yet halter me from living.

The excruciating truth of loss
lingers in every tear drop that I wipe away,

as if I can somehow wipe away
the reality of a future without you.

Eleven years of holding onto the past
because I am afraid to let you go,

Afraid that the eleventh line of this poem,
is a truth I am now ready to face.
